Web7 okt. 2024 · Cold Spring Hemmed in by Breakneck Ridge, Mt Taurus and Storm King Mountain, Cold Spring has stayed small, unlike some of the other towns nearby which have succumbed to urban sprawl. It’s an incredibly picturesque town, with lots of historic buildings and plenty of charming small town vibes. WebThe hottest it has ever been on record during the last week of September in New York is 91 degrees Fahrenheit (which is 33 degrees Celsius) on September 26, 1970, while the coldest it has ever been on record is 39 degrees F (or 4 degrees C) recorded on September 30, 1912. Make sure to walk across the impressive bridge and enjoy the unique view across the East River to Brooklyn in the clear winter air.

WebWhether you go in early or late November makes a difference with weather. Early November is generally warmer and you may still have some fall foliage on the trees. NYC has no real rainy season or dry season, so rain is always possible. Weather patterns come and go and aren't predictable. Report inappropriate content.
